Designed by
Title
Interior of the `Tears and Saints `, Bucharest #100529058
Description
BUCURESTI, ROMANIA - SEPTEMBER 13, 2017. Interior of the `Tears and Saints `Lacrimi si Sfinti , high class restaurant on the Sepcari Street in the Old center of Bucharest, capital of Romania
This image is editorial